What Is an MRP Work Order?
An MRP work order is a digitally generated document that outlines the materials, quantities, operations, and resources required to produce a specific item.
Unlike manual or paper-based work orders, MRP-driven work orders update in real time based on inventory availability, production capacity, and customer demand.
They ensure that every operator, machine, and department works from the same source of truth—minimizing errors and improving coordination.
The Hidden Costs of Inefficient Work Orders
1. Production Delays
Manual or outdated work orders often contain incorrect material lists, unclear steps, or missing information.
This leads to bottlenecks, operator confusion, and unplanned downtime as teams pause to clarify instructions.
2. Material Waste and Scrap
When operators work with inaccurate instructions or outdated BOM details, scrap rates increase dramatically.
Incorrect quantities, wrong components, and mismatched routing steps directly impact profitability.
3. Labor Inefficiency
Operators spend valuable time searching for missing information, verifying details, or waiting for approvals.
These inefficiencies compound throughout the day, reducing overall production capacity.
4. Poor Inventory Control
Inaccurate work orders distort inventory movements—resulting in stock discrepancies, unexpected material shortages, and over-ordering.
5. Declining Customer Satisfaction
Late orders, inconsistent product quality, and missed delivery deadlines all stem from poor work order management.
Customers lose trust quickly when production issues become recurring problems.
How MRP Work Order Systems Solve These Problems
Real-Time Work Order Generation
MRP automatically creates accurate, up-to-date work orders based on real inventory levels, BOM data, and production schedules.
Clear and Standardized Instructions
Digital work orders ensure every operator receives consistent, complete, and error-free instructions—reducing ambiguity and mistakes.
Automated Material Allocation
MRP systems instantly reserve materials for each work order, preventing shortages and eliminating manual tracking.
Work Order Status Tracking
Supervisors gain full visibility over production progress—seeing exactly which stage each work order is in, which machines are being used, and whether deadlines are on track.
Reduced Waste and Increased Profitability
Accurate planning leads to fewer errors, lower scrap, and optimized resource usage—directly improving margins.
